Litigation Associate - Mid-Level

$205,000 - $330,000

Position Overview
We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Mid-Level Litigation Associate to join our dynamic legal team.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in commercial litigation, with a focus on delivering exceptional legal services to our clients. This role involves handling complex cases and providing strategic guidance throughout the litigation process.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age a diverse caseload of commercial litigation matters from inception through trial.
  • Draft and file legal pleadings, motions, and other critical documents in a timely manner.
  • Conduct thorough legal research and prepare comprehensive legal memoranda.
  • Assist in the discovery process, including document review and production, depositions, and interrogatories.
  • Argue motions before the court and represent clients in pre-trial hearings.
  • Collaborate with senior attorneys to develop case strategies and prepare for trial.
  • Provide high-quality written and oral advocacy to effectively represent clients' interests.

Qualifications

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school.
  • At least 3 years of experience in commercial litigation.
  • Strong knowledge of legal principles and procedures related to litigation.
  • Excellent writing, research, and oral advocacy skills.
  • Proficiency in drafting pleadings, motions, and discovery documents.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et tight deadlines effectively.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
